Portfolio Manager

Baird Trust Company is seeking a Portfolio Manager to join their Portfolio Management team. This role involves supporting client service initiatives, assisting with portfolio management and trading activities, and conducting performance and data analysis.

Responsibilities

Serve as sales contact for BTC’s Custom Portfolio Management (CPM) and SMA strategies offered through the Baird SMA Network
Support Portfolio Managers in managing existing client relationships and portfolios
Learn the intricacies of portfolio management within a trust company environment
Coordinate with Trust Administration in managing existing client relationships and portfolios
Support BTC trading functions – equity and fixed income – for Trust Company client accounts (Bundled Trust and CPM)
Review accuracy of BTC client investment reviews used to share the investment / performance information during client meetings
Support BTC investment strategies by providing data analysis through use of third party applications
Consistently maintains proper internal controls and ensure compliance with company policies and procedures, all applicable SEC, IRS, Federal and State laws and regulations
Maintains a complete knowledge of and comply with all company and departmental policies, procedures, and service standards
Assists the senior staff in the development of strategic objectives, philosophies, mission, strategies and tactics
Manages relationships with third party vendors

Required

Knowledge of asset allocation, equity and fixed income markets
Statistical methods and concepts and other analytical financial tools particularly as relate to investment performance
Preparing and delivering clear, effective, and professional presentations
Use of appropriate interpersonal styles and communicate effectively, both orally and in writing, with all organizational levels
Providing appropriate recommendations for resolution of complex financial issues
Interpreting and applying state and federal statues and applicable tax rules and regulations
Advanced problem solving sufficient to effectively analyze, research and resolve inquiries in a timely manner
Review and analyze report information, while using critical thinking skills to evaluate the data for regulatory compliance
Organize, manage, and track multiple detailed tasks and assignments with frequently changing priorities and deadlines in a fast-paced work environment
Learn, train and adapt to technology used to support the investment processes within BTC
Work ethically and with integrity, including maintaining personnel and firm confidentiality
Four (4) year degree in Business, Economics, Accounting, or Finance
FINRA Series 7 Required – or ability to obtain
FINRA Series 63, 65, or 66 required – or ability to obtain

Preferred

Masters of Finance or MBA preferred
MBA / CFA / CFP preferred
